description

As part of our strategic function, the Money and Pensions Service (MaPS) works with partners across the UK to improve the provision of financial education for children and young people. MaPS funds the delivery of financial education programmes across the UK to test and promote what works to improve

children and young people's financial wellbeing.

MaPS requires a research agency to help build the most comprehensive and up-to-date picture of work taking place across the country to improve children and young people's money skills via a financial education provision mapping exercise. This research aims to gather up-to-date information on the projects, interventions and activities that deliver financial education for young people growing up in the UK.
